我使用云构建并与 bitbucket 连接。触发器已与一些构建一起使用。但突然间,我得到了截图中的错误。我没有任何想法。这是什么意思?
问问题
1508 次
4 回答
1
我也遇到了同样的错误:
Failed to trigger build: Couldn't read commit
我在创建触发器配置 .yaml 文件时在触发器模板中放置了一个不同的项目 ID。如果有人偶然发现了这个问题,请确保您放置的项目 ID 与存储库的项目 ID 相同。请参阅以下内容:
triggerTemplate:
branchName: ^BRANCH_NAME$
projectId: PROJECT_ID_OF_THE_SOURCE_REPO_BRANCH
repoName: SOURCE_REPO_NAME
请参阅此处的文档:
于 2021-11-24T02:53:48.587 回答
0
尝试在 GCP 中启用云构建 api(服务:cloudbuild.googleapis.com)(如果不这样做,则会出现此错误)这是云构建 api: https ://cloud.google.com/build/docs/api/reference /休息
以下是如何启用 api 的 https://cloud.google.com/apis/docs/getting-started#enabling_apis
于 2022-02-24T12:30:41.287 回答
0
Cloud Build 连接到 bitbucket 存储库存在限制问题。它只允许来自 Cloud Build 的每个 repo 一个连接。请检查您是否有更多与 repo 的连接?请删除重复项,然后重试
于 2020-09-14T13:31:24.690 回答
0
对我来说,分支名称中有正则表达式。因此,而不是^feature/cloudbuild$
当我使用 时feature/cloudbuild
,错误没有出现。
于 2022-03-03T09:29:19.950 回答